Catalog description

This course provides comprehensive training in professional media writing across print, broadcast, digital, and strategic communication contexts. Students learn industry-standard writing conventions, AP style, and methods of information gathering for content development. Assignments include news writing, feature writing, editorial/opinion, public relations writing, social media content, and multimedia scriptwriting. Students revise work through feedback and produce a polished portfolio that reflects strategic writing skills for diverse media industries.
